Van Geel Orchideeën

Sustainability: a keyword of this Dutch orchid grower

OZ Planten has been working with Van Geel Orchideeën from Erica for years. The pleasant cooperation led to the launch of our house brand Jennie's Choice last year. This is a beautiful orchid mix with a 'personal touch' with a unique look that changes every season.



From father to son (in law)
Van Geel Orchideeën is a real family business. In 1977 Rien and Ada van Geel came to the place Erica in the Northern province Drenthe. Rien specialized in the cultivation of Chrysanthemums. In the course of time, the company grew larger and in 2012, son-in-law Johan Booster and son Martijn van Geel took over the nursery.



In 2019, the company will continue to grow to a total area of ​​47,500 m2 Phalaenopsis and 50,000 m2 Chrysanthemums. With an enthusiastic team of 35 people, they make the world a little more colourful every day. The assortment consists of more than 100 different varieties. This enables the grower to put together a beautiful colourful mix.



Sustainable
Van Geel Orchideeën is continuously working on the concept of sustainability in various areas. Regarding labor, the grower gives all employees opportunities to develop within the company. People from the social workplace, man or woman, young or old, everyone is involved in the business processes and gets opportunities to develop.

Regarding energy, Van Geel Orchideeën is continuously busy to grow as energy-efficient as possible. An example is the placement of 2200 solar panels. Furthermore, the grower has plans to use a bio-digester, geothermal energy and other smaller energy saving options.

Regarding packaging, Van Geel Orchideeën is busy processing less plastic in the end product together with suppliers and customers. Think of paper sleeves, cardboard label and a cardboard tray. Several initiatives are being developed at this moment.

Shelf life: throughout the year, the plants are tested for shelf life by an independent party. All plants are placed and tested without water and with limited light in transport, shop and consumer simulation. In this way, we are constantly working on a long and reliable shelf life of the plants.

Water and fertilizer: The water and fertilizer that is given to the plants is collected and reused at the chrysanthemum nursery.

Fighting disease and pests: Van Geel Orchideeën is unique in the way they grow completely chemistry-free. Everything is controlled in a biological way. The grower has many certificates, but goes even further than the set of standards to achieve the certifications. Because of that, Van Geel Orchideeën grows its plants without any chemicals since 2 years.
